About Dynasty: The Making of a Guilty Pleasure (2005) — The Sordid History of a TV Icon

Get ready to indulge in the sordid history of one of the most iconic TV shows of all time, Dynasty: The Making of a Guilty Pleasure (2005). Behind the glamorous facade of the 1980s nighttime soap opera, lies a complex web of power struggles, relationships, and personal demons. Director Matthew Miller takes viewers on a journey into the world of Aaron Spelling's creation, where the lines between reality and fiction blur. With a talented cast, including Pamela Reed and John Terry, this TV movie offers a unique glimpse into the making of a cultural phenomenon. Dynasty: The Making of a Guilty Pleasure (2005) is a must-watch for fans of drama, history, and the behind-the-scenes stories of beloved TV shows.

From the boardrooms of ABC to the dressing rooms of the show's stars, this film exposes the inner workings of a show that captivated audiences for years. With its intricate characters and dramatic storylines, Dynasty: The Making of a Guilty Pleasure (2005) is a fascinating look at the making of a true guilty pleasure.
